(CDC Frontier, CDC Leader, CDC Palmer) developed by Crop Development Center (CDC) in Canada and two cultivars (Royal and Sierra) developed by U.S. … WebThe number of fungicide sprays during the season depends on chickpea variety and disease severity. With more resistant varieties, such as CDC Leader or CDC Frontier, one to two sprays may be sufficient in a normal season. However, if above-average rainfall occurs during flowering, more than two sprays may be needed.

WebFeb 18, 2014 · Kabuli chickpea In the past several years CDC Frontier and Amit continued to be the dominating kabuli varieties for the seeded acres. In 2014, it is anticipated ample supply of kabuli varieties CDC Leader and CDC Orion. Both varieties are medium to large seeded (>9 mm diameter) with good yield and slightly earlier maturing than CDC Frontier.
